LG G7 ThinQ is a little bit better than Huawei Pura 70 Ultra, with an 81 score against 80. The LG G7 ThinQ counts with Android 9.0 Pie operating system, and Huawei Pura 70 Ultra counts with Android, EMUI UI operating system. Despite of the fact that the LG G7 ThinQ is older than Huawei Pura 70 Ultra, it's design is a little thinner and much lighter.
The Huawei Pura 70 Ultra features a little bit better screen than LG G7 ThinQ, because although it has a bit lower resolution of 1280 x 2844 pixels and a little bit lower pixels quantity in each inch of screen, it also counts with a little bigger display and a much brighter screen. The Huawei Pura 70 Ultra counts with a much bigger storage capacity to install games and applications than LG G7 ThinQ, because although it has no slot for an SD memory card, it also counts with 512 GB internal memory capacity.
The LG G7 ThinQ has a much more powerful processing unit than Huawei Pura 70 Ultra, although it has a smaller amount of RAM, they both have a Octa-Core CPU. The LG G7 ThinQ counts with a superior battery lifetime than Huawei Pura 70 Ultra. The LG G7 ThinQ captures just a bit better photographs and videos than Huawei Pura 70 Ultra, although it has a much less mega pixels camera and a lower (4K) video resolution, they both have a F1.6 aperture.
